Schrödinger Reports Inducement Grants under Nasdaq Listing Rule 5635(c)(4)

Schrödinger granted RSUs covering 2,243 common shares to three newly hired employees on September 13, 2026. The awards were issued under its 2021 Inducement Equity Incentive Plan and approved by the board compensation committee as employment inducements; the routine equity-compensation disclosure is not expected to materially affect valuation or trading.

Analysis

The disclosed equity issuance is immaterial to valuation, float, and per-share economics; it provides no read-through on hiring scale, R&D productivity, customer demand, or capital allocation. Treat it as routine compliance disclosure rather than a fundamental catalyst.

The only potentially useful signal is directional: continued use of inducement awards can support targeted technical recruitment, but 2,243 shares across three employees is far below a threshold from which investors can infer an expansion in computational capacity or drug-discovery pipeline investment. There is no basis to revise revenue, cash-burn, or probability-of-success assumptions from this event.

Near term, SDGR will continue to trade on software bookings/renewals, drug-discovery partnership milestones, pipeline data, and the pace of operating-expense leverage. A more relevant governance watch item is aggregate annual SBC and fully diluted share-count growth at the next earnings release; sustained dilution without corresponding software ARR acceleration would pressure the equity’s multiple.
